What are the relevant factors for determining whether use of a pejorative term is discriminatory?

British Columbia, Canada


The following excerpt is from Mattu v. Evergrow Greenhouse, 2018 BCHRT 103 (CanLII):

Relevant factors as to whether use of this pejorative term constitutes a discriminatory act include the egregiousness or virulence of the comment, the nature of the relationship between the involved parties, the context in which the comment was made, whether an apology was offered, and whether or not the recipient of the comment was a member of a group historically discriminated against: Pardo v. School District No. 43, , 2003 BCHRT 71, para. 12.
